I caught a big bass four years ago in Virginia? I hadn’t caught a big bass since high school about seven years before [now 9 years]. It was a big farm pond and it was raining [one of my favorite times to fish I think cause it’s such a soothing sound and it’s cool and a little “extreme” or something]. I was standing on the up-turned roots of a big tree on the bank that a beaver had cut/chewed down. I was using a spinnerbait, letting it sink low in the water and pulling it back slowly, and I actually caught a small, 2 or 3 pound catfish on it, the only thing I had caught for about three hours that late afternoon. Two casts later, I felt a slow but heavy bite, I figured it was another catfish cause it didn’t run or anything: it just tugged slowly back. When I got it to the top of water. . . it went nuts and I saw it was HUGE. My adrenaline shot up, and I could feel my heart thumping, probably mostly because I knew it had been so long since I had caught a big bass. I finally brought it in to the bank and lipped it, but I was on the other side of the pond from the nearest building and I wanted a picture of it, of course. There were a couple of little empty houses/like duplexes that were being cleaned about three hundred yards around the end of the pond. . .so I ran for it. Fish in hand! Two farm fences, a hundred foot dam and a twenty foot high rock strewn wall later I was inside one of the duplexes and the cleaning ladies were just standing staring at me with a huge fish in my hand using the living room phone! I called my friend who was staying in our duplex on the other side of the neighborhood, cause my wife Kristin was out with no cell phone. I told him to use our spare key and get my car keys and camera and drive down to the pond cause I caught a big fish. Then I hung up the phone not waiting for his answer and ran back to the pond to put the fish in so it wouldn’t die, cause I wasn’t going to eat it. The rest is in the picture in my gallery: the fish lived, and a guy caught a bass even bigger than mine a week later.
